The signing of the French goalkeeper has been a well known secret for days. Areola passed his medical in Madrid last Saturday and this Monday he was registered as a Real Madrid player.
Minutes after many media outlets had reported this, PSG themselves confirmed the loan deal. Areola, whose contract at PSG ends in 2023, is now at Real Madrid until June 2020. The Spanish side will not be able to buy him afterwards.
As expected, that led to Keylor Navas signing for PSG. The Costa Rican refused to warm the bench at the Santiago Bernabeu and he decided to join the French giants.
Areola was a 2018 World Cup winner with France as he was the second choice keeper being Hugo Lloris and he does so with the mission of fighting for Thibaut Courtois' place although it does not seem like the Belgian will be relegated to the bench.
The Frenchman moves to Madrid after a great record at PSG because he only conceded 87 goals in the 107 matches he played for the Parisian outfit, an average of 0.8 goals per game.

It is worth pointing out that it will not be the keeper's first time in Spain because he was at Villarreal in the 2015-16 season in which he conceded 32 goals in 37 matches.
Alphonse's strong point, as well as his great reflexes, is his reliability in the air. Real Madrid will have in their squad two of the tallest goalkeepers in the league because Courtois is 1.99m and Areola 1.95m.
Keylor Navas, who is now in Paris, will leave Real Madrid five seasons after moving from Levante. He made 162 appearances and let in 159 goals.
